About the Artist: Nancy Arndt

Originally from the thumb area of Michigan, I was raised on a dairy farm. Some of my earliest memories, as a child, were the way colors played on the Michigan landscapes. It was exciting to watch this as the seasons changed. I was introduced to pastels about two years ago, and immediately fell in love with this medium. I enjoy the purity of color, the playfulness of light and shadow, and pastels forgiving nature.

I enjoy experimenting with the possibilities of light and color in my landscapes. It takes me back to my youth, the farm, and the sense of serenity I felt as a child. I often travel back to Mid Michigan and the farm for inspiration. I’ve also found that you don’t have to go very far to find good subject matter. As a resident of Southwest Michigan I find that we are blessed with an enormous wealth of natural beauty.

Creating art enhances my awareness and appreciation for the nature that surrounds me, surrounds all of us. It’s this spirit that I feel and this spirit that I share with you.
